The Caravan is NOT mandatory, but if you would like to make Scion history and be a part of a Guinness World Record™, come join us at the Toyota Speedway at Irwindale. Being part of the Caravan allows you to prepay your parking, get into the Knott’s parking lot before everyone else, and get a prime parking spot. Since you are one of the first of the 12,000 you have first shot at exchanging your toy for a ticket.
You can start gat...hering at Toyota Speedway at Irwindale as early as 9 AM. We will organize the Caravan, review details, and then leave promptly at NOON. Since this is a Guinness World Record™ attempt, we will be asking everyone to follow specific, detailed instructions. Don’t expect to show up at 11:59 AM and be part of the Caravan. There are several waivers to sign and maps to review. Give yourself some time.
The Caravan essentially guarantees you a ticket since you are getting to Knott’s first, but if you can’t make the Caravan, all is not lost. We are not giving out every single ticket at the Caravan. You can still get a ticket by showing up in a Scion at Knott’s beginning at 3 PM with your toy, while the tickets last.
If you are participating in the Caravan, please remember that tickets are one per person and will be distributed first come, first served once we arrive at the Knott’s parking lot. You cannot save tickets for your friends arriving later. You are only securing tickets for those people in your car who are participating in the entire Caravan from beginning to end as a driver or passenger.
